摘要
总结一款嵌织网格加强筋机织物的开发技术。为进一步提高工装面料的力学性能和舒适性,锦纶长丝作为加强筋嵌织到棉织物中。从原料、纱线和织物规格三方面介绍了设计思路;总结了整经、浆纱和织造等工序的关键工艺和采取的针对性技术措施。测试结果表明:开发的织物各项力学性能均满足了相关标准要求。认为:兼具舒适性和良好力学性能的工装面料具有良好的应用价值。
The development technology of a woven fabric with embedded rid reinforcement was summarized.In order to further improve the mechanical property and comfort of the tooling fabric,polyamide filament is embedded into cotton fabric as rid reinforcement.The design idea was introduced from three aspects of raw material,yarn and fabric specification.The key technologies of warping,sizing and weaving and the corresponding technology measures were summarized.The test results show that the mechanical property of the developed fabric meet the requirements of the relevant standards.It is considered that the tooling fabric with both comfort and better mechanical property has better application value.
